新手必看!手把手教你安全、合法地配置和使用VPN(附常见问题解答)

VPN软件 2026-03-24 13:10:45 3 0

作为一名网络工程师,我经常被问到:“如何安装和使用VPN?”尤其在远程办公、跨境访问或保护隐私需求日益增长的今天,掌握这一技能显得尤为重要,但必须强调:使用未经许可的虚拟私人网络(VPN)服务可能违反《中华人民共和国计算机信息网络国际联网管理暂行规定》及相关法律法规,在操作前请务必确认你所在地区及用途是否合法合规。

如果你是在企业环境中工作,公司通常会提供官方认证的VPN解决方案(如Cisco AnyConnect、FortiClient等),这类工具不仅安全可靠,还能确保数据加密与访问权限可控,以下内容以合法合规场景下的个人学习与测试用途为例,介绍如何正确搭建和使用一个本地实验用的开源VPN(如OpenVPN),帮助你理解其原理与配置流程。

第一步:准备工作
你需要一台具备公网IP的服务器(可以是云服务商如阿里云、腾讯云的ECS实例),以及一台用于连接的客户端设备(Windows、macOS或Linux均可),建议选择Linux系统作为服务器端,因为OpenVPN在Linux环境下配置更稳定且资源占用低。

第二步:安装与配置OpenVPN服务器

  1. 在服务器上更新系统并安装OpenVPN:
    sudo apt update && sudo apt install openvpn easy-rsa -y
  2. 使用Easy-RSA生成证书和密钥(这是OpenVPN身份验证的核心):
    make-cadir /etc/openvpn/easy-rsa
    cd /etc/openvpn/easy-rsa
    ./easyrsa init-pki
    ./easyrsa build-ca
    ./easyrsa gen-req server nopass
    ./easyrsa sign-req server server
  3. 生成客户端证书与密钥,并导出配置文件(包含.crt、.key、.ovpn文件)。

第三步:配置服务器端口与防火墙
编辑/etc/openvpn/server.conf,设置如下关键参数:

port 1194
proto udp
dev tun
ca /etc/openvpn/easy-rsa/pki/ca.crt
cert /etc/openvpn/easy-rsa/pki/issued/server.crt
key /etc/openvpn/easy-rsa/pki/private/server.key
dh /etc/openvpn/easy-rsa/pki/dh.pem
server 10.8.0.0 255.255.255.0
push "redirect-gateway def1 bypass-dhcp"
push "dhcp-option DNS 8.8.8.8"
keepalive 10 120
comp-lzo
user nobody
group nogroup
persist-key
persist-tun
status /var/log/openvpn-status.log
verb 3

第四步:启动服务并配置防火墙

sudo systemctl enable openvpn@server
sudo systemctl start openvpn@server
sudo ufw allow 1194/udp

第五步:客户端连接
将生成的.ovpn文件导入OpenVPN客户端(Windows可下载OpenVPN GUI),输入账号密码后即可连接,连接成功后,你的网络流量将通过加密隧道传输,实现“隐身”效果。

常见问题:
Q: 为什么连不上?A: 检查服务器防火墙、端口开放状态及日志文件 /var/log/openvpn-status.log
Q: 安全吗?A: 自建OpenVPN使用强加密算法(AES-256),只要妥善保管私钥,安全性很高。
Q: 适合日常使用吗?A: 对于技术爱好者或测试环境很合适,但普通用户建议使用正规厂商提供的服务。

了解VPN原理和配置方法不仅能提升网络安全意识,还能让你在网络世界中更加从容,合法、安全、负责任地使用技术,才是现代网络工程师的素养。

新手必看!手把手教你安全、合法地配置和使用VPN(附常见问题解答)

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速

如果没有特点说明,本站所有内容均由半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速原创,转载请注明出处!